Anyone tried dust free hay ?

I have literally just received my first ever bag today. First thought is, expensive for the amount, I certainly got a heavier bag for less at hayforpets. Delivery was very quick though.

My hayforpets bag isn't finished yet but I will try and remember to report back.

I'm trying dustfree as I have a bunny who appears to have developed a hay allergy this season :roll:
 
I've also just had my first delivery. Had a large bag from Hay for Pets last time, which the bunnies loved but it was very dusty and made me a bit sneezy every time I fed them! You definitely get less for your money with the dust free hay but it certainly has been dust extracted - no problems with sneezing at all and less messy too. The only downside is that the bunnies don't seem to be enjoying it as much!
 
Always have the soft hay and mine all love it, the French hay even more so although it is expensive for the amount you get.
 
Well I opened it and it is VERY compressed. My pathetic hands barely get a clump out at a time! Haha


Buns seem to be eating it and it smells nice :)
 
I regularly use Dust Free Hay - getting a delivery tomorrow. I am getting their French Hay at the moment and my rabbits love it.

The bale is very compacted and I struggled to 'decant' it. However, if you cut right down the long side, rather than the open the top, it is very easy to pull away.

I must admit I have not tried any other online company so cannot compare, but as it stands, I find Dust Free hay really good :)
